    Considering that your roof is consistently subjected to the weather, it means your roof is will deteriorate over time. The pace at which it deteriorates will be dependent on a number of factors. These include; the quality of the original materials used along with the workmanship, the level of abuse it has to take from the weather, how well the roof is maintained and the type of roof. Most roofing contractors will quote around 20 years for a well-built and well-maintained roof, but that can never be promised due to the above issues. Our suggestion is to consistently keep your roof well maintained and get regular inspections to make sure it lasts as long as possible.

    You shouldn’t ever pressure-wash your roof, as you take the risk of washing away any covering minerals that have been added to give shielding from the weather. Additionally, you should steer clear of chlorine-based bleach cleaning products since they can also diminish the lifespan of your roof. When you speak to your roof cleaning specialist, ask them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. That will get rid of the aesthetically displeasing algae and staining without destroying the tile or shingles.

    Webster is a city located in Sumter County, Florida, United States. As of the 2010 census, the city had a total population of 785. According to the U.S. Census Bureau’s 2018 estimates, the town had a population of 1,114. The ZIP Code for this city is 33597, which is shared by Oak Grove, St. Catherine, Croom-a-Coochee, Tarrytown, Linden and part of Mabel.

    Webster is located at 28°36’47” North, 82°3’15” West (28.613142, -82.054043).[3]

    How To Find A Reliable Roof Specialist For Your Residence

    The principal purpose of your homes roof would be to shelter you and your family from the r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Having a well-maintained roof is important in order to create a home which is safe and cozy.

    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s have to be repaired or replaced at some point or other. Unless you have the right tools and experience to do the task yourself, that typically means getting a professional roofer.

    The necessity of hiring the right company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ects are quite expensive. You need to know that you are investing your hard earned money wisely and that the finished roof will last for quite some time to come. Take a look at these tips about how to find a reliable roofing company for your house:

    1. Utilize a local company. Before hiring a contractor, make sure that they have a physical address with your city or county. Local contractors are more likely to be familiar with the codes and building requirements in the area. Also, they are more unlikely to try and scam you from your money since they need to maintain their reputation in your community.

    2. Verify that the cont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always take time to get licensed. You will be able to check out licensing information online throughout the website of your respective city or state. Check to ensure that the contractor’s license is valid and that it must be current prior to getting them. Additionally, ask the contractor to provide evidence of liability ins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they begin work.

    3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t make your mistake of hiring the initial company that you just contact. Instead, get in touch with at least various contractors in your community to get quotes to the roofing project. Ask each contractor to present you an itemized quote to be able to see just where your cash is certainly going. Ideally, they must send a representative to the property to check your roof personally before providing you with a quote. Doing this, the estimate they give will be far more accurate.

    4. Be sure the company is trustworthy by reading through reviews off their past clients. Consider checking with groups just like the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to ensure that no major complaints have been filed against them.

    5. Get all things in writing. Don’t you need to take a contractor at their word. Instead, inquire further to offer you a written contract. Ensure both you and also the contractor sign the agreement. Have a copy for your self in case any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the potential risk of misunderstandings and will provide you with legal protection in case the contractor fails to go by through on the promises.

    Selecting a reliable roof specialist for your home is extremely important. Your roof is one of the most essential components of your residence. Hiring a professional roofer who may have an excellent reputation is the easiest way to be sure that the project goes as planned.
